The phrase "a form of of" is not correct in written English due to the repetition of "of." It should be used only if the second "of" is part of a larger phrase or context that justifies its inclusion, but typically it is an error.

Example: "This is a form of of expression that is rarely seen."
Alternatives: "a type of" or "a kind of".
